185 /**
186 * The main ImageFetcher loop. Repeatedly calls nextImage(), and
187 * fetches the returned ImageFetchable objects until nextImage()
188 * returns null.
189 */
190 private void fetchloop() {
191 Thread me = Thread.currentThread();
192 while (isFetcher(me)) {
193 // we're ignoring the return value and just clearing
194 // the interrupted flag, instead of bailing out if
195 // the fetcher was interrupted, as we used to,
196 // because there may be other images waiting
197 // to be fetched (see 4789067)
198 me.interrupted();
199 me.setPriority(HIGH_PRIORITY);
200 ImageFetchable src = nextImage();
201 if (src == null) {
202 return;
203 }
204 try {
205 src.doFetch();
206 } catch (Exception e) {
207 System.err.println("Uncaught error fetching image:");
208 e.printStackTrace();
209 }
210 stoppingAnimation(me);
211 }
212 }
